Ingredients
- 1 box of yellow cake mix
- 2 ripe bananas
- 2 large eggs
Prep Time, Cook Time, Total Time, Yield
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 60 minutes
Total Time: 70 minutes
Yield: 1 loaf
Directions and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a loaf pan to ensure your bread comes out easily.
- In a large mixing bowl, mash the ripe bananas until smooth, allowing their natural sweetness to shine through.
- Add the yellow cake mix and eggs to the mashed bananas, stirring gently until fully combined into a lovely batter.
-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an, spreading it out evenly to ensure an even bake.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 50-60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ean. The top should have a beautiful golden brown color!
- Once baked, allow the banana bread to cool in the pan for about 10 minutes. Then, trans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ely—if you can resist the temptation to slice into it right away!
Notes or Tips
For an extra burst of flavor, consider adding a handful of chocolate chips or chopped nuts to the batter before baking. If you like your bread a bit sweeter, feel free to add a tablespoon of sugar to the mixture. Don’t worry if your bananas aren’t perfectly ripe; the more speckles, the sweeter they become, contributing to a delightful richness in your banana bread.
Cooking Techniques
Mashed bananas are the key to creating a moist and tender banana bread. Using a fork or a potato masher works just fine—no fancy equipment needed! Remember also to check for doneness with a toothpick; every oven is a little different, so keep an eye on it during the last few minutes of baking.
FAQ
Can I use other flavors of cake mix? Absolutely! While yellow cake mix lends a classic flavor, feel free to experiment with chocolate or spice cake mixes for delightful variations.
How should I store leftover banana bread? Once cooled, wrap it in plastic wrap and store it at room temperature for up to 3 days. You can also freeze slices for up to 3 months—perfect for a quick snack or breakfast later!
